本文主要探讨了Debian和Ubuntu两个流行的Linux发行版,它们都以稳定性、安全性和自由软件而闻名,适合各类用户,包括服务器、桌面计算机和嵌入式系统,两者基于Debian架构,但有所差异,Ubuntu更加用户友好,两者都提供了丰富的软件包和强大的社区支持,无论选择哪个版本,都能满足日常使用和开发需求。
宝塔面板如何添加FTP账号?详细步骤与安全性探讨
随着互联网的快速发展,文件传输已经成为我们日常生活中不可或缺的一部分,而FTP(文件传输协议)作为文件传输的重要工具,在Web开发、服务器管理等领域应用广泛,如何在宝塔面板中添加FTP账号呢?本文将为您详细介绍具体步骤,并探讨相关安全性问题。
安装宝塔面板
您需要在服务器上安装宝塔面板,如果您还没有安装宝塔面板,请前往官方网站下载并安装适合您服务器操作系统的版本。
登录宝塔面板
安装完成后,使用您的服务器IP地址和预设的管理员账户名、密码登录宝塔面板。
添加FTP账号
-
进入FTP模块 在宝塔面板的菜单栏中,找到并点击“FTP”模块。
-
创建新用户 在FTP模块页面,点击右上角的“添加用户”按钮。
-
填写用户信息 在弹出的窗口中,填写用户的用户名、密码、邮箱等信息,请确保密码足够复杂,以提高账户安全性。
-
选择权限 根据您的需求,选择合适的权限设置,您可以设置为只读权限或读写权限。
-
完成添加 填写完信息后,点击“确定”按钮完成添加。
配置FTP服务
为了使FTP账号能够正常工作,您还需要在服务器上安装并配置FTP服务。
- 安装vsftpd 使用包管理器(如apt或yum)安装vsftpd(Very Secure FTP Daemon)。
sudo apt-get install vsftpd # 对于CentOS/RHEL系统 sudo yum install vsftpd
- 配置vsftpd 编辑vsftpd的配置文件(通常位于
/etc/vsftpd.conf),并根据需要进行配置,您可以禁用匿名访问、设置本地用户访问等。
# 禁用匿名访问 anonymous_enable=NO # 设置本地用户访问 local_enable=YES chroot_local_user=YES allow_writeable_chroot=YES
- 重启vsftpd服务 配置完成后,重启vsftpd服务以使更改生效。
# 对于CentOS/RHEL系统 sudo systemctl restart vsftpd
测试FTP连接
使用您刚刚添加的FTP账号进行连接测试,在FTP客户端软件中输入用户名、密码和服务器IP地址,如果能够成功连接并登录到服务器,说明添加FTP账号的任务已经完成。
在享受FTP服务带来的便利的同时,请务必注意账户安全问题,建议您定期更换密码、启用公钥认证以提高账户安全性,不要将敏感数据和权限泄露给不受信任的人员。